Poverty and Malnutrition in Guatemala: Guatemala ranks 6th in the world for chronic malnutrition, with about 50% of its children under the age of 5 suffering from chronic malnutrition, affecting their mental and physical growth. Children in America are roughly 25% taller than these malnourished children. According to UNICEF, Guatemala has the worst malnutrition problem in Latin America, even higher than Africa. 57% of the population currently lives under the poverty line and cannot afford an adequate diet. Mothers are often unable to provide breast milk for their infants due to malnutrition. 75% of the primary indigenous rural population lives on less than $2 per day. Average annual income for Guatemalans was $2,640 in 2006.
Educational Statistics:
Primary school girls out of school: 34%
Grade 1 intake rate: 60.7%
Pupils reaching Grade 5: 49.6%
Average years of schooling for adults: 3.5 years
Public spending on education (total % of GDP): 1.28%
Guatemala's Demographics: Guatemala is located in Central America, bordered by Mexico, Belize, Honduras, El Salvador, the Gulf of Honduras, Caribbean Sea, and the Pacific Ocean. It has a tropical climate with consistent warmth and pronounced wet and dry seasons. Besides the coastal areas, it is a mountainous country of rolling hills, deep river valleys, plateaus, and numerous volcanoes. Guatemala's population is 14,655,200, and the languages spoken are primarily Spanish and Amerindian.
